Como instalar e configurar o WordPress passo a passo

Como instalar e configurar o WordPress passo a passo
Figura 1 - Como instalar e configurar o WordPress passo a passo
Curtiu? Compartilhe!

Neste artigo ensino a você como instalar o WordPress de forma profissional com os cuidados de segurança que devemos nos atentar no ato da instalação e como hospedá-lo na HostGator, mas o processo em outro plano de hospedagem não foge dos passos indicados aqui desde que o plano escolhido por você tenha o Cpanel (Painel de controle) como gerenciador de Site. Caso você ainda seja um iniciante e não tem muitas informações a respeito sobre esse CMS (Content Manager System ou Gerenciador de conteúdo) recomendo que leia meu artigo anterior O que é WordPress e para que serve para que tenha mais familiaridade com este incrível CMS mais usado no mundo.

Requisitos para a instalação WordPress

É importante lembrar que esta é uma instalação em um ambiente real e não de teste e que existe muitos serviços de hospedagem gratuito porém todos impõe limitações aos recursos do servidor por isso vou abordar essa instalação partindo do principio que você está em busca de uma solução profissional e definitiva para o seu projeto. Para isso você precisa registrar o seu domínio e contratar um plano de hospedagem que atenda os requisitos mínimo para a instalação do WordPress, neste artigo escolhi a HostGator devido ao custo e beneficio mas caso queira escolher outro plano de hospedagem, antes confira se ele tem suporte aos seguintes requisitos:

Requisitos minimos para instalação WordPress

  • Servidor baseado em UNIX/Linux1
  • PHP versão 5.2.4 ou superior
  • MySQL versão 5.0 ou superior
  • Memória para o PHP de pelo menos 64 MB (Somente para o software WordPress, sem plugins adicionais)

Para recursos extras

  • Memória para o PHP de pelo menos 256 MB2
  • Apache ou Nginx
  • Módulo mod_rewrite do Apache ativo

Após você ter registrado seu domínio e contratado seu Plano de Hospedagem de sua preferencia é hora de pôr a mão na massa e começar a instalação.

Baixando e descompactando seu WordPress

Vamos baixar a versão atual em português BR WordPress 4.6.1 e salvar na pasta Dowload de seu próprio Computador, extrair a pasta no mesmo diretório. Que daqui a pouco ela será enviada para o serviço de hospedagem que você contratou, para isso tenha em mãos seu usuário e senha fornecido pelo serviço de hospedagem.

Criando a Base de Dados no cPanel

Digite no seu navegador de sua preferência o Link que dá acesso ao cPanel de sua hospedagem geralmente é www.seudominio.com.br/cpanel insira o usuário e senha o que te levara para a tela inicial do cPanel, procure a sessão Databases e click sobre MySql Databases.

Criando a Base de dados MySql

Escolha um nome para sua nova Base de dados na sessão que abriu chamada Create a New DataBase geralmente usamos somente caracteres alphanumericos e underline lembrando que a primeira letra deve ser minuscula e não pode começar com digito númerico. Click sobre o botão Create e você recebera uma mensagem de que a base de dados foi adicionada, após isso volte a sessão clicando no botão Go back.

Adicione um usuário a nova Base de dados criada

Ainda na sessão de banco de dados procure a sessão adicionar um usuário a base de dados, escolha o usuário de sua instalação e a base já criada anteriormente o que te levará a tela de gerenciamento de privilegios do usuário.

Concedendo os Privilegios MySql ao novo usuário

marque a opção ALL Privileges (Todos os Privilegios) assim seu usuário não vai ter restrições em fazer qualquer operação na base criada como: criar tabelas, alterar uma tabela e até deleta-la. Aplique as mudanças clicando no botão Make Changes e após volte ao painel clicando em Go back. Note que o usuário foi adicionado a base criada, após conferir volte ao painel principal clicando em Home na parte superior da tela esquerda.

Criando o arquivo de configuração do WordPress e editando-o

Agora que já criamos nossa base de dados embora sem nenhuma tabela, e já adicionamos o usuário com poderes administrativos para operar sobre ela, já podemos criar nosso arquivo de configuração do WordPress chamado wp-config.

Criando o arquivo de configuração do WordPress

Este será criado com base no arquivo que wp-config-sample que já existe no diretório raiz da pasta wordpress e para isso copie e cole o wp-config-sample no mesmo diretório então renomeie o arquivo duplicado chamado wp-config-sample – Copia para wp-config.

Editando o arquivo wp-config.php

Abra com o editor de sua preferência o arquvio wp-config.php, no meu caso estou usando o Sublime Text3 e vamos informar os parâmetros de configuração de acordo a base de dados e usuário criado anteriormente.

Configurando o arquivo wp-config.php

Para que sua instalação fique mais profissional informe a pasta wordpress no parâmetro “ABSPATH” em define('ABSPATH', dirname(__FILE__) . '/wordpress'); isso garante que seu sistema execute em www.meudominio.com.br ao invés de www.meudominio.com.br/wordpress

O processo de descompactar a pasta WordPress 4.6.1 e criar o arquivo de configuração wp-config.php e edita-lo antes de enviar para o servidor, foi uma medida de segurança para que no ato em que você digitar em seu navegador o endereço de sua instalação WordPress ninguém possa criar o arquivo antes que você e apoderar-se do seu site. Assim você pode edita-lo tranquilo gastando mais tempo pensando nos parâmetros de segurança apresentado aqui.

Agora que já temos criado o arquivo wp-config.php devemos compactar a pasta wordpress para que seja enviada ao servidor, lembrando que o cPanel só aceita upload de pastas com a extensão .zip, então clique com o botão direito do mouse sobre a pasta e selecione a opção Enviar para -> Pasta compactada.

Fazendo upload da pasta WordPress

O processo de subir a pasta wordpress.zip será feita através do próprio Cpanel para isso vá na sessão Files e click sobre a opção File Manager.

Fazendo o Upload da pasta wordpress

Abrirá uma segunda opção chamada “File Manager Directory Selection” então selecione a opção “Web Root” o que te levará para a tela do “File Manager” (Gerenciador de arquivos) click sobre a opção upload no menu superior e pronto já se encontra no diretório raiz.

Selecione a pasta wordpress.zip e click com o botão direito do mouse e selecione Extract para descompacta-la no mesmo diretório, e pode permanecer a pasta zipada para que em casos de acidente você já tenha um backup tudo configurado.

A famosa instalação em cinco minutos

Nessa última etapa tudo que é preciso para começar a usar o WordPress e informar o endereço do seu site ou blog no navegador de sua preferência geralmente é algo como: www.meudominio.com.br e se você seguiu os passos apresentado até aqui deve vê uma tela  de boas vindas como essa.

Instalação WordPress 4.6.1 BR

onde “Titulo do site” se refere ao titulo que sua página principal terá ao ser acessado, “Nome do usuário” o usuário que será o administrador do WordPress este poderá adicionar, editar e excluir outros usuários, “senha” a senha que dará acesso ao seu painel de administração do CMS,  “O seu e-amail” email que receberá notificações do sistema WordPress, e por ultimo “Visibilidade nos mecanismos de busca” deixe sempre habilitado para que os mecanismos de buscas possam indexar seu site.

Após clicar no botão Instalar WordPress será necessário informar seu usuário e senha para o primeiro acesso ao CMS e fazer mais algumas configurações.

Configurando a descrição do site

Alterar a descrição do site é importante para um posicionamento SEO e isso é moleza no WordPress basta ir em Configurações, selecione a aba Geral e altere o campo descrição que vem como padrão “Só mais um site WordPress”.

Fig. 9 – Mudando a descrição do site

Aqui também é possível editar as informações que foram informadas por você ainda na instalação.

Configurando a estrutura de URL amigáveis

Para que seus artigos tenham um formato mais humano e um melhor posicionamento nos mecanismos de buscas é necessário a configuração da estrutura dos links permanentes. Vá até o menu Configurações e selecione Links Permanentes.

Desmarque a opção padrão para que seus artigos não fiquem com uma estrutura do tipo http://www.edusites.com.br/?p=123 aliás ninguém na Internet buscaria no Google ou Bing um artigo ou produto com o nome “p=123” não é verdade? por isso prefira a estrutura http://www.edusites.com.br/nome-da-categoria/nome-do-post na pratica esse é meu tipo de estrutura que uso aqui por exemplo http://www.edusites.com.br/blog/como-instalar-e-configurar-o-wordpress-passo-a-passo/assim fica mais claro para seus usuários por onde ele está navegando.

Considerações Finais

Neste post procurei ser o mais detalhista possível na instalação e configuração do WordPress 4.6.1 versão mais atual e estável até o momento, dando varias dicas de segurança para que tenha um CMS configurado de forma correta e segura.

A partir desta instalação você já pode escolher seu Tema caso o Tema Twenty Fifteen não lhe agrade e começar a criar seus posts e ir se familiarizando com o CMS mais popular do mundo.

referencias

https://codex.wordpress.org/pt-br:Requisitos_do_WordPress

Escrito por

Formado em Ciência da Computação pela Universidade UNIP-SP é Analista de Sistemas, Desenvolvedor Web independente e criador da EduSites quando não está pesquisando novas tecnologias está curtindo sua bebê Larissa e jogando Forza 3 online.


Seja o primeiro a comentar

Deixe seu comentário

O seu endereço de e-mail não será publicado. Campos obrigatórios são marcados com *

*

*

Certificação W3C

Desenvolver Sites certificado pelo consorcio W3C é garantia que seu site segue rigorosos padrões de desenvolvimento Web.

Formas de pagamentos

Aceito os principais cartões de crédito.

Siga-me nas Redes Sociais